Quick reference: nm to m
One nanometre equals 0.000000001 metres. So: m = nm ÷ 1,000,000,000. Examples:
| Nanometres (nm) | Metres (m) |
|---|---|
| 1 nm | 0.000000001 m |
| 10 nm | 0.00000001 m |
| 100 nm | 0.0000001 m |
| 1,000 nm | 0.000001 m |
| 10,000 nm | 0.00001 m |
| 100,000 nm | 0.0001 m |
| 1,000,000,000 nm | 1 m |
Why convert nanometres to metres?
nm to m is useful when you:
- Relate wavelength, feature size or layer thickness to metres.
- Summarise nano-scale measurements in base SI units.
- Explain metric prefixes across many orders of magnitude.
- Compare chip or film dimensions with real-world components.
